Bob Dylan Live Performance of Every Grain Of Sand in New York 1999

Venue: Tramps Location: New York, New York, United States Date: July 26, 1999

In July 1999, Bob Dylan performed at Tramps in New York, delivering a soulful rendition of 'Every Grain of Sand.' This performance came after the release of his acclaimed album 'Time Out of Mind' in 1997, which marked a significant comeback for the artist, introducing a more introspective tone that resonated deeply with audiences. Interestingly, 'Every Grain of Sand' holds a special place in Dylan's repertoire; it reflects his inner struggles and spiritual journey, themes that were especially poignant during this period in his career. By 1999, Dylan was celebrated not only as a musician but also as a cultural icon, and his live performances were renowned for their raw emotion and improvisational spirit. This concert, recorded in an intimate venue, captures the essence of a man who has weathered many storms yet continues to find meaning and connection through his art.
